1. Virtual RAM in MIUI: how to turn it on and is it worth it?

The easiest way to โ€œincreaseโ€ RAM on Xiaomi is to activate the virtual memory function (RAM It uses a part of the built-in storage (ROM) It's not new, it's even used in Windows, but it's only recently been introduced in mobile devices.

How does it work? It allocates 1 to 3 GB of internal memory to the cache of commonly used applications. RAM, But it allows you to keep the backgrounds longer, and in practice, you can see that multitasking increases, but don't expect miracles: in games or heavy applications like Lightroom Mobile, the difference is minimal.

How to turn on the virtual RAM Xiaomi:

  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Open the Settings. โ†’ The phone. โ†’ Additionally. โ†’ Virtual memory
  • โš™๏ธ Select volume: 1 GB, 2 GB or 3 GB (depending on model)
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Restart the device (required!)

Important: Virtual memory doesn't increase performance in games. It's useful for multitasking -- like when you switch between Telegram, Chrome and YouTube. RAM, Donโ€™t expect 3GB of virtual to turn your smartphone into a flagship.

โš ๏ธ Note: On models with eMMC memory (e.g. Redmi) 9A or POCO M3) virtual RAM These chips have a limited record life, and frequent overwriting of the cache reduces their lifespan.

2. System optimization: exempt RAM rootless

Before you โ€œincreaseโ€ memory, it is worth checking whether it is not wasted. MIUI It's known for its voracious interface, and background processes often take up to 40 percent of RAM. Here's how to reduce their appetite:

Step 1: Turn off auto-run of unnecessary applications:

  • ๐Ÿšซ Go to Settings. โ†’ Annexes โ†’ Application management โ†’ Auto-start
  • ๐Ÿ” Sort the list by date of last use
  • ๐Ÿ—‘๏ธ Disable Autoplay for underutilized programs (e.g. Mi Video, Mi Browser, Games)

Step 2: Limit background activity:

  • ๐Ÿ“ต In the same Application Management menu, select Background Activity
  • ๐Ÿ”„ For most applications, set Restricted or Manual mode
  • โš ๏ธ Exception: messengers (WhatsApp, Telegram) and navigators (Google Maps, Yandex.Maps) are better left without restrictions

Step 3: Remove the cache of system applications

Cash. MIUI Launcher, Security and other system services can take up to 1-2 GB. Cleanup will not delete important data, but will free up memory:

  1. Press the application icon (such as Settings) on your desktop
  2. Select Application Information โ†’ Warehouse โ†’ Clear the cache
  3. Repeat for MIUI Daemon, Security and Theme Manager

These actions will not increase the physical volume. RAM, But they'll free up 20 to 30 percent of the RAM that was previously spent on background processes, and the effect is particularly noticeable on smartphones with 4 to 6 GB of RAM.

3. Use of the microSD card as RAM: myth?

There are many instructions on the Internet to turn a microSD card into RAM on Xiaomi. Spoiler: this doesn't work on modern smartphones.

Older versions of Android (up to 7.0) had a swap feature that allowed you to use part of the drive as virtual memory.

  • โŒ MIUI Android 10 based+ Does not support swap at the core level
  • โŒ Speed of even the fastest microSD UHS-II 10-20 times lower than the physical RAM
  • โŒ Any apps that require root to โ€œactivate swapโ€ are fraudulent.

If you see a video or article with the title โ€œHow to increase the number of people you seeโ€ RAM Xiaomi with a flash drive, know: this is either outdated information (for Android 5.1) or outright deception. At best, you will waste time, at worst, install malware.

โš ๏ธ Attention: Apps like RAM Expander (SWAP) or ROEHSOFT RAM-Expander requires root rights and kernel modifications, which Xiaomi will lose warranty and risk building the device, and even with root, the effect will be minimal due to hardware constraints.

Core modification for zRAM

zRAM is a compression technology in RAM that allows you to โ€œefficiently increaseโ€ its volume. On some firmware (for example, Pixel Experience or LineageOS), it works better than a standard virtual memory. RAM into MIUI.

How to turn on zRAM:

  1. Install a custom core with zRAM support (e.g. FrancoKernel or Kirisakura)
  2. In the file /sys/block/zram0/disksize Set the required size (e.g., echo) 2G > /sys/block/zram0/disksize)
  3. Activate compression via sysctl vm.swappiness=100

โš ๏ธ Warning: Incorrectly configuring zRAM can lead to data loss or looping of the system.Before experimenting, make a full backup through TWRP.

2. Set up process limitation

Android has a hidden setting that limits the number of background processes to change:

  1. Activate Developer Mode (7 times click on the MIUI version in Settings โ†’ About Phone)
  2. Go to Settings โ†’ Additional โ†’ For Developers
  3. Find Process Limitation and set a process maximum of 2

This will forcefully close the unnecessary background applications, freeing up the RAM. Disadvantages: Some notifications may be delayed.

7. Frequent mistakes and how to avoid them

When trying to โ€œboostโ€ RAM on Xiaomi, users often make critical mistakes, and here are the most common ones and how to avoid them:

Error 1: Installation of โ€œoptimizersโ€ RAMยป Play Market

Apps like this RAM Booster, Clean Master or DU Speed Boosters not only don't help, they also harm the system:

  • ๐Ÿ”„ Forced to close the background processes, which increases battery consumption (applications have to restart)
  • ๐Ÿ“Š Collect your data and display aggressive advertising
  • ๐Ÿ›‘ They may conflict with MIUI Optimizer, calling out lags

Error 2: Using a tasker for manual cleaning RAM

Many users are constantly opening the settings โ†’ Annexes โ†’ Cleanup RAM, I think it's going to speed up the smartphone:

  • ๐Ÿ”„ Android controls memory itself โ€“ forced cleaning knocks down its algorithms
  • โšก Frequent cleaning increases the workload on the processor (apps have to restart)
  • ๐Ÿ“‰ This can lead to loss of unsaved data in open applications.

Error 3: Disabling all background processes

In pursuit of the free RAM Some turn off all background processes through Settings โ†’ Battery โ†’ Battery management. Consequences:

  • ๐Ÿ“ต Notices from messengers do not come
  • ๐Ÿ“ Geolocation stops working in the background (for example, in Google Maps)
  • ๐Ÿ”• Calls may not appear on the lock screen

Is it true that the virtual RAM spoils the internal memory?
Yeah, but not critically. RAM part ROM for caching, which increases the number of recording cycles. UFS 2.1/3.0 (flagships and the middle segment) it is insignificant - memory resource is designed for 5โ€“7 And here's the low-end models with eMMCs (like Redmi). 9A, POCO C31) better limit yourself 1 GB virtual RAM, not to reduce the life of the storage device.
How to check how much RAM used by Xiaomi?
There are three ways: through settings โ†’ The phone. โ†’ Status of the system โ†’ Memory Through Settings โ†’ Annexes โ†’ Cleanup RAM (Shows the current download) With third-party applications: DevCheck, AIDA64 or CPU-Z Optimal loading RAM In simple, 30-50%, if this value is constantly above 70%, you should optimize the background processes.
